Job Description

Position Profile:

This senior position requires the ability to serve in a key capacity as the technical lead for planning and design of federal and other civil works projects and would take a leading role in the advancement of Hansons federal government civil works endeavors across Hansons geography.

A Day in the Life of a Levee & Dam Safety Engineer at Hanson

Heres a snapshot of what you would do in this role:

  • Lead and manage civil works and flood damage reduction projects including all aspects and phases of design projects scope development staffing budget earned value management scheduling and client relationship management.
    • Direct the daily activity of project staff.
    • Prepare and assemble plans and contract documents.
    • Work with various disciplines including water resources civil mechanical electrical structural and architectural staff to accomplish projects.
    • Apply sound risk management practices throughout the project cycles and ensure application of Hanson quality assurance practices.
    • Participate in the performance evaluations of project staff.
    • Coordinate project priorities with technical staff.
    • Promote growth of Hansons civil works and geotechnical engineering skills and mentor technical staff.
  • Participate in strategic business development for civil works and flood damage reduction and related projects.
    • Contribute to the business development meetings and plans for civil works and related areas.
    • Collaborate with regional and market leaders in client selection and development.
    • Assist in developing strategic pursuits and proposals.
    • Be externally focused to grow client relationships and develop business.
    • Desire to grow and support strategic directions within the external market and internal company.

What Were Looking For

We feel the following qualifications would set you up for success in this role:

Education/Experience:

  • Bachelors or masters degree in geotechnical structural or civil engineering.
  • PE and a minimum of 10 years experience with civil works projects.
  • Experience with levees dams flood risk management and related projects.
  • Experience with concrete dams.
  • Experience with dam safety and permitting.

Technical Skills:

  • Experience participating in multidiscipline teams to accomplish design of civil works projects.
  • Experience in all phases of civil works projects from study to design to engineering during construction.
  • Ability to conduct design and construction phase meetings both internal to Hanson and with the client and contractor.
  • Ability to apply earned value management and project managementrelated software tools.
  • Desire to become a trusted adviser to clients and a business partner with subconsultants (develop and maintain relationships in support of business development and of projects).
  • Ability to work with teams to produce proposals for civil works clients including cost estimating communications and writing skills.
